example 1

[0022] Weigh 1kg of bamboo and chop it into bamboo strips with a knife, put the bamboo strips in the water tank, and add biogas slurry to the water tank until the bamboo strips are completely submerged, soak the bamboo strips for 15 days, and take out the bamboo strips after soaking. And put it in the sun to expose to the moisture content of the bamboo strips until the moisture content of the bamboo strips is 8%, to obtain the pretreated bamboo strips, add the pretreated bamboo strips to the jet mill for crushing, and pass through a 80-mesh sieve to obtain the sieved material, take 200g of the sieved material and add Add 15g of zinc nitrate and 5g of potassium hydroxide to a 1L beaker filled with 400mL of water, move the beaker into a magnetic stirrer with digital display speed measurement and constant temperature, and stir at a temperature of 60°C and a speed of 230r / min. Abstract

The invention belongs to the technical field of building decoration materials, and in particular relates to a preparation method of diatom mud building decoration materials. In the present invention, the bamboo is split into bamboo rafts and treated with biogas slurry, micropores are formed on the surface of bamboo raft fibers through the action of microorganisms, and zinc hydroxide is filled in the micropores of bamboo raft fibers through adsorption. During the carbonization process, Zinc hydroxide loses water to obtain zinc oxide, and then continues to heat up zinc oxide to form a whisker structure to fill in the micropores. Bamboo charcoal fiber has adsorption and antibacterial properties, and zinc oxide can activate oxygen in the air to generate active oxygen under natural light. In this way, it will oxidize the organic matter in the microbial cells, destroy the cell structure, and kill the microorganisms. Then ferment the glutinous rice glue and diatomaceous earth together to increase the viscosity of the material, and then supplement it with spider silk to improve the antibacterial properties and adhesion of the material. The diatom mud building decoration material obtained in the present invention has good bonding performance, is not easy to drop powder, and is not easy to breed bacteria and mold.

technical field [0001] The invention belongs to the technical field of building decoration materials, and in particular relates to a preparation method of diatom mud building decoration materials. Background technique [0002] Diatomaceous earth is a natural substance deposited by aquatic plankton - diatoms millions of years ago. It is light and soft in texture. There are countless tiny holes on the surface of the particles, and the specific surface area can reach 65m 2 / g. This porous structure similar to activated carbon endows diatomaceous earth with strong physical adsorption properties. The diatom mud material prepared with diatomite as the main raw material can absorb harmful substances such as formaldehyde and aromatic hydrocarbons in the air through its developed pore structure, and can purify the indoor air.
